Business and IT Challenges

One of the most effective ways to enable increased availability and performance for database infrastructures is to establish an "Active-Active" environment, which distributes/shares database transactions across multiple databases. Beyond disaster recovery and tolerance, active-active configurations facilitate continuous operations. Active-active configurations not only offer the additional raw capacity but also the flexibility to optimize workload management. But with all the tremendous availability and performance benefits that can be reaped, implementing an active-active solution is not trivial. The key ingredients include real-time data movement, conflict detection and resolution, and support for heterogeneous environments.

GoldenGate for Active-Active (Dual-Active, Dual Site)

A solution that should be evaluated for any active-active configuration is offered by GoldenGate Software. GoldenGate focuses on providing Transactional Data Management (TDM) solutions that enable high volumes of transactional data to be moved across heterogeneous IT environments with sub-second speed. GoldenGate's Transactional Data Management platform consists of a variety of decoupled modules that can be combined across the enterprise to provide maximum flexibility, modularity, and performance. It is an asynchronous solution with synchronous-like behavior.

Key technical features that are intrinsic to GoldenGate's support for active-active configurations are:

Flexible Topology Support and Bi-Directional Configurations -- Because of its decoupled modular design, GoldenGate easily supports a wide variety of topologies. These include one-to-one, one-to-many, many-to-one, and many-to-many -- for unidirectional and bi-directional configurations. For unlimited scalability, cascading topologies can be created to eliminate any potential bottlenecks. By staging specific sets of database changes on the source or target system, different TDM requirements can be met through a single pass on the data source. Each set of staged data can contain unique or overlapping sets of data.

Conflict Detection and Resolution -- When both systems are processing data transactions and the activity is shared across multiple systems, detecting and addressing conflicts across them becomes and essential requirement for any active-active configuration. GoldenGate provides a wide variety of conflict detection and resolution options to provide the necessary flexibility and adaptability for a wide range of requirements. Conflict detection and resolution options can be implemented globally, object-by-object, based on data values and complex filters, and through event-driven criteria including database error messages.

Heterogeneity -- Because GoldenGate decouples the data source and target, its architecture easily facilitates heterogeneity and stages changed data between the systems in a universal data format called GoldenGate Trails. This provides flexibility in the choice of hardware, operating system, and databases for sources and targets, and can accommodate unplanned outages as well as system, database, and application maintenance activities without interruption. And unlike architectures that implement a tight "process-to-process" coupling, this decoupled architecture provides each module the ability to perform its tasks independent of other modules or components.

Sub-Second Latency -- GoldenGate's capture, enhance, route, and delivery processes can move thousands of committed data transactions between systems with sub-second speed. There is very minimal impact on the source system and infrastructure, thus ensuring high performance with high data volumes.

Dual-Active for Teradata -- GoldenGate is the only solution that can capture changed data in real time from Teradata, thereby enabling dual-active configurations that synchronize two (or more) distributed Teradata Warehouses. This can be achieved without geographical distance constraints.

GoldenGate for BASE24 Dual Site -- GoldenGate provides a software solution that enables Dual Site processing for ACI Worldwide's BASE24 application on the HP Nonstop platform. This is delivering active-active, continuous availability solutions for ATM and transaction processing systems within many of our banking, financial, and retail customers.
